Since Earth Day is this Thursday, April 22, I thought it'd be cool to dedicate all my blogs this week to healthy eco-friendly living, eating and socializing all around Chicago. Last week I started by highlighting upcoming Earth-friendly workouts and fitness events taking place this week.

If  you can't make it to any of the special events going on, there are still places to practice yoga or take a group exercise class that celebrate kindness to the Earth everyday of the year. Here's a listing of Chicago's green yoga studios and fitness centers

Soulistic Studio Spa:
I love that Soulistic has something for everyone. At this eco-friendly West Town space, you can you get a facial and massage after a tough cardio bosu or pilates class. Soulistic features low-energy lighting, an infrared sauna (gets hot but uses less energy than a hair dryer) and equipment that uses eco-friendly materials and renewable resources. The studio is a member of the Green Yoga Association and use natural and organic skin care lines for spa services.

YogaNow Gold Coast: There's no word yet on if the new YogaNow North will be eco-friendly, but YogaNow Gold Coast definitely wins for greenest yoga studio in Chicago. The studio features bamboo floors, walls insulated with old denim, recycled doors with an eco-friendly stain, walls plastered with a mix of clay, straw, sand casein and mica and energy-efficient lighting. YogaNow also uses green natural rubber mats from local company Natural Fitness and has a steam room and sauna for use before or after class  (although I don't think they're eco-friendly, it's still a nice touch).

Moksha: A few years ago, Moksha dramatically reduced their carbon footprint by printing fewer class schedules and workshops flyers, using natural cleaning supplies and recycling old yoga mats. These simple changes serve as a good example of how we can all take baby steps for a greener planet!
